A motorbike rider has been taken to hospital in a serious condition after a crash with a vehicle on a street near one of Brisbane’s major shopping centres in the city’s north.
Several paramedic crews, including advances and critical care units, were called to the scene of the crash at the corner of Hall and Thomas St at Chermside at 3.14pm.
A patient, believed to be the motorbike rider, was treated at the scene after suffering a significant leg injury before being taken to the Royal Brisbane and Women’s Hospital in a serious condition.
Queensland Police crews also attended the scene and are currently at the roundabout at the top of Hall St directing traffic, where delays are reportedly expected.
The age and gender of the patient is unknown at this point.
Thomas and Hall Street is nearby to Westfield Chermside shopping centre.
